Decorated Sikh solider sues US Army for discrimination

<p>The Sikh-American soldier alleged he is being subjected to &ldquo;discriminatory&rdquo; testing because of his religious beliefs</p>

Listen to this article :

New York: In a first of its kind lawsuit, a decorated Sikh-American soldier has sued the US military, alleging that he is being subjected to “discriminatory” testing that no other soldier in the US Army goes through, because of his religious beliefs.

Captain Simratpal Singh (28) was in December last year granted a temporary religious accommodation to serve in the US Army while maintaining his Sikh turban, unshorn hair and beard. Pic/Sikh Coalition
